Logan

I liked it but wasn't crazy about it. It had kinda western/Mad Max feel to it

Spoiler
Logan and Professor X were the most interesting and likable characters. I really dug old rusty cynical Wolverine and half-crazy Professor X

Tbh, I found girl pretty annoying but they nailed her animalistic, "Wolverine" nature, Boyd Holdbrook IMO was underutilised as a villain. He was just a guy with robotic hand and that's it

What's the deal with "bad Wolverine" ? Why he looked exactly like Hugh Jackman ? I thought they would utilise hum more too, maybe play with trust issues

What's the deal with X-Men comics ? Was it established in previous X-Men movies (haven't watched any) ?

Movie was gory. Very very very gory. People were stabbed left and right, Wolverine took A LOT of shooting. I certainly had several good laughs. Movie certainly enjoyed its R rating

Using cross as "X" on Logan's grave was very nice touch
